Potts, The Shriners' Hospitals: A … SpletBetween 1949 and 1952 it borrowed space in Hermann Hospital, before reopening in its own building in 1952. It was renamed Shriners Hospital for Crippled Children in 1966. The last building was completed in 1996. In January 2024, Shriners Houston announced that it would close in 2024 and consolidate with the Shriners burn hospital in Galveston. cvs ginger chews

SpletBrowse 9,240 shriners hospitals for children stock photos and images available, or search for shriners hospitals for children open to find more great stock photos and pictures. … SpletThis hospital treats children with conditions such as spina bifida/myelodysplasia, scoliosis, neuromuscular disorders, metabolic bone disease and limb deficiencies. Orthopedic reconstructive surgery is also available. Treatment is free of charge.

SpletThe Shriners hospital building first opened in 1924 to care for children suffering from polio and various orthopedic conditions.
